    Welcome listeners to our next episode of Speaking of Her! In this episode, we take you on a journey through the extraordinary life and legacy of Junko Tabei – the first woman to reach the summit of Mount Everest and later, to climb the highest peak on every continent.

    Junko’s story is not just about mountaineering; it’s about perseverance, quiet rebellion, and breaking barriers in a male-dominated world. From facing societal pressure of gender norms to surviving a deadly avalanche on Everest, Junko remained undeterred in her pursuits.

    We’ll explore her pioneering expeditions, her founding of the first women’s climbing club in Japan, and her pursuit to champion environmental causes. You won't want to miss this powerful story!

    Welcome listeners to our next episode of Speaking of her! Join us for this extraordinary story as we explore the lives of the remarkable suffragettes, Vera Holme (known as Jack) and Evelina Haverfield.

    These women dedicated their lives to the fight for humanity, playing pivotal roles in both the suffragette and wartime movements. The first World War temporarily halted the suffragettes' campaign, leading Jack and Eve to join the Scottish Women's Hospital Service. Their work soon took them to Serbia, where Eve helped establish and manage hospitals for allied soldiers under harrowing conditions. Meanwhile, Jack served as an ambulance driver, navigating treacherous dirt tracks under enemy fire to rescue the wounded from the front lines.
    Together they carved radical new paths for women - and along the way, discovered love.

    Welcome listeners to our next episode of Speaking of her! This evening we'll be talking about the incredible Diana Nyad.

    At 64 years old, Diana Nyad made history by becoming the first person to swim 110 miles from Cuba to Florida without a shark cage. Her journey was more than just a physical achievement, it was a testament to perseverance, resilience, and an unbreakable spirit.

    In this episode, we dive into Diana’s incredible story, the challenges she faced—including treacherous waters, jellyfish stings, and exhaustion—and the determination that fuelled her record-breaking swim.
